Pros

Decent pay starting at $15.00 / plenty of hours ranging from 8-12 or more 5 days a week

Cons

You'll never know when you're getting off. Rude employees all around the board. from veteran order selectors booting you out of the way because they're running rate way faster than you. The forklift drivers are plain rude even though they only take naps during the shift and or sit down the entire shift, they act as if their job requires strain and effort so when you ask them for help they'll mock you. The Dockworkers believe you work for the meaning if you're running behind on a pallet they'll come searching for you and chew you out as if they're your boss. The equipment is run down to the point you'll be driving and the brakes on your pallet jack will give out or the steering will jerk away from you. This company gives the best jacks to the freezer guys who run 120% or more
